I WOULD like to reply to the letters about hospital mixed wards.
I am a 74-year-old woman and I have been in hospital three times with heart problems.
I was always put in a mixed ward with 10 beds and I was the only woman with nine men.
It was embarrassing for me as I had to use all the same facilities as the men.
I always felt so embarrassed walking down the ward with all those men looking at me.
I have now seen they have individual wards with private facilities, which I think is excellent.
S HATHAWAY, Appleton
